| Sumario: | The rotifers of the genus Brachionus have been broadly used as food stuff for studies on the early life of crustaceans and fish, and have also been applied in aquaculture. This paper describes the isolation of a local strain of Brachionus plicatilis and the procedures that allows its extensive culture under controlled conditions. The use of this strain has enabled us to obtain the development of the early life stages of three species of crustaceans and 19 species of marine fish. |
